The Great New York State Fair: Claudia Hitt, 4-H youth development horticulture superintendent, loves it all!  “I love the people I work with, the chaos, the problem solving of unrecorded exhibits, the youth, the exhibits themselves. I love Horticulture and it’s exciting!”  IMG_0841Her secret to managing chaos?  Preparation.  “I like these things because I plan and get organized as much as I can beforehand.”  Claudia is eager each year to see what exhibits the kids have come up with. She also enjoys the opportunity to teach young people and/or educators what it is she is looking for in exhibiting, and perhaps why an exhibit was evaluated the way it was.  We appreciate her dedication to making the horticulture part of 4-H youth development run so smoothly!
